Would be to try to pinpoint if anything at all has changed that would affect your browsing. Things like OS update, addition of a browser add-on.

Are you on a computer or phone? And which browser are you using? Maybe try to install a different browser and try that. Also, some browsers allow you to troubleshoot by booting the program with any add ons disabled. May not be possible on a phone.
